  1. Fog in August (‹See Tfd› German: Nebel im August) is a 2016 German drama film directed by Kai Wessel. [2] It is based on the 2008 novel Fog in August by Robert Domes, [3] and is inspired by the documented true story of the 14 year old Yenish boy Ernst Lossa (1929–1944).   8. Sep 29, 2016 · A Yenish boy is placed in a mental hospital and experiences the Nazi euthanasia program. Aware of what was happening and attached to friends, the lad attempts to sabotage the program. The film addresses the complexities of the program director, the lives of the child victims, and the struggles of the child protagonist. More than five thousand children died in the Nazi euthanasia program.
